Zawya - Press Releases: Modern Exchange supports the Early Intervention Association through a corporate social responsibility initiative
Muscat: As part of its ongoing efforts in the field of corporate social responsibility, Modern Exchange recently visited the Early Intervention Association for Children with Disabilities, a center specializing in supporting children with disabilities and their families in the Sultanate.
The Early Intervention Association for Children with Disabilities plays a vital role in empowering children facing developmental challenges by providing assessment and rehabilitation services, special education classes, home visits, and family counseling. The association also works to promote the rights of children with disabilities and support their inclusion in society.
This visit reflected Modern Exchange's commitment to giving back to the community and supporting institutions that achieve a tangible social impact. Through this initiative, Modern Exchange reaffirmed its belief in the importance of comprehensive development and collective responsibility towards building a more cohesive and supportive society for all its members.
In his speech on this occasion, Samson Samuel, Acting General Manager , said: “At Modern Exchange, we believe that true progress is based on empathy, inclusivity, and shared responsibility. We are honored to support the Early Intervention Association and contribute to its noble work to help children with disabilities reach their full potential.”
Dr. Sabah bint Mohammed Al Bahlani, CEO of the Early Intervention Association for Children with Disabilities , also expressed her sincere thanks and appreciation to Modern Exchange for its generous contribution and support for the association’s initiatives.
Furthermore, Modern Exchange continues its commitment to enhancing its efforts in the field of corporate social responsibility, by supporting causes and initiatives that uplift communities and improve the quality of life throughout the Sultanate.
